KubeStellar Console
Overview
KubeStellar Console is an open-source multi-cluster Kubernetes dashboard (CNCF project) with AI-powered operations. It ships with kc-agent, an MCP server that bridges coding agents to kubeconfig and Kubernetes APIs, plus 10+ built-in agent skills for development, testing, and operations.
When to Use This Skill
- Use when managing multiple Kubernetes clusters across edge and cloud
- Use when you need AI-assisted Kubernetes troubleshooting and debugging
- Use when running performance tests, cache compliance checks, or CI debugging on a Kubernetes dashboard
- Use when integrating with CNCF projects (Argo, Kyverno, Istio, and 20+ others)
How It Works
Step 1: Install kc-agent
brew tap kubestellar/tap && brew install kc-agent
Step 2: Start the MCP server
kc-agent
This bridges the active kubeconfig context to any MCP-compatible coding agent. Do not start it from a cluster-admin or write-capable context unless the user explicitly accepts that risk.
